Lionel Talon Advancing Culture and Youth Engagement in Benin

Lionel Talon has steadily built a reputation as a cultural entrepreneur committed to strengthening creative expression and youth engagement in Benin. Known for his work across arts, entertainment, and community development, he represents a generation of leaders using culture as a tool for social connection and national identity.

Born and raised in Cotonou, Benin’s economic capital, Lionel Talon grew up with close exposure to public life while choosing a professional path rooted in cultural development rather than politics. He completed his secondary education at Lycée Français Montaigne in Cotonou before pursuing further studies in the United States and the United Kingdom. This international exposure helped shape his global outlook and informed his approach to building platforms that resonate locally while meeting international standards.

Upon returning to Benin in 2017, Talon focused his efforts on creating sustainable spaces for artistic expression and community engagement. Central to this work is the EYA Community Centre in Cotonou, a multidisciplinary cultural and sports hub designed to support creative performances, youth programs, and recreational activities. The centre has become a gathering point for young people, artists, and community members, reinforcing the role of culture as a unifying force.

Talon is also widely recognised as the promoter of the WeLovEya Festival, a contemporary music and cultural event held in Cotonou. The festival has grown into a visible platform for showcasing Beninese talent while fostering collaboration with artists from across Africa. Through this initiative, he has contributed to expanding the visibility of Benin’s modern creative scene and encouraging youth participation in the arts.

In recognition of his growing influence within the cultural sector, Lionel Talon was appointed in 2023 as a member of the Artistic Council of the Agence de Développement des Arts et de la Culture, a national body responsible for supporting and promoting artistic and cultural development in Benin. His appointment reflects confidence in his understanding of the creative ecosystem and his commitment to advancing cultural policy and practice.

Despite his proximity to political leadership, Talon has consistently stated that his focus remains on culture, youth development, and community building. He has publicly expressed no intention to pursue a political career, choosing instead to invest his energy in initiatives that empower young people and strengthen Benin’s cultural infrastructure.

Through his work, Lionel Talon continues to demonstrate how culture can serve as both an economic driver and a social catalyst. His contributions reflect a long term vision for nurturing talent, expanding access to creative spaces, and positioning Benin as a vibrant center of contemporary African culture.
